Nuclear envelopes may form; no replication of chromosomes takes place

Interkinesis of interphase

Tetrads of chromosomes are aligned at the center of the cell; independent assortment soon follows

Metaphase I

Synapsis of homologous pairs occurs; crossing over may occur

Prophase I

Which of the following events occurs during prophase I of meiosis?

Synapsis and crossing over

Which of the following occurs in meiosis but not in mitosis?

Synapsis and tetrads align at metaphase plate

When comparing prophase I of meiosis with prophase of mitosis, which of the following occurs only in meiosis?

Tetrads form
